The line "all this wishing I was dead is gettin' old, it's gettin' old, it goes on but it's old," is by mewithoutYou and they are a Christian band. He is asking for Gods help in that line. The line "I've been jumping over rivers, I've been sleeping in the street, Mr. Jones will be with you if you'd just take a seat. I'll meet you by the river when we both can clear our heads, I think we'd look great dead." is by He is Legend and they are Christian as well. Those bands are ok, you just found the lines that seem bad, but they are just using negative lines to make a positive statement. Don't take those lines literaly, their are very good Christian lines in their songs as well. If you don't beleive me look it up on Wikipedia.

No. It is very important to guard your mind. What you think on and focus on has great power in affecting how you see the world. For example, if you read a book about someone who becomes a success against incredible odds, it goes a long way towards motivating you to work harder and keep trying at something that is difficult. Focusing your thoughts on people who are contemplating suicide or who talk about death in positive terms brings with it the risk that in a time of depression, suicide and death might seem like positive alternatives.

I teach my kids that principle and encourage them to choose things that are healthy, encouraging, and beneficial to listen to, watch, read, and otherwise focus on. I let them choose and explain why they made the choices they did. They take this responsibility very seriously. My kids will walk out of a movie (and ask for their money back) if they get in and find it is "inappropriate." They are becoming good guardians of their own minds, but not without some coaching from me and their dad.
